Public Server (ATK)
What Is ATK?
ATK(Ain't that a Kick in the Head?) Is the official public server for NV:MP
it's New Vegas but with a MMO Spin!
Anything new?
* Player Currency (Sparks)
* Player Housing
* Re-balanced for PVP
* Factions and Land Fighting
* All Player led factions & are entirely ran by the Players.
* Free Faction Creation (You can make any faction you want!)
* Drivable Vertibirds
* Party System
* San Fran Map (Accessible at Lvl 30)
Sparks
Sparks are the player currency of NVMP. They can be traded with other players and gathered in multiple different ways.
- PVE Grinding
Animals, Humans, Robots, any kind of NPC's can be killed to gain sparks.
- Jobs
- Radio Host: 100 Sparks every 30 minutes
- Entertainer: Get Tips for playing Music
- Courier: Deliver Mail to Players & Houses for 250 Sparks per Mail
- Drug Dealer: Make Tobacco & Moonshine
- Raider: Get Sparks for killing players and steal resources from locations!
- Bounty Hunter: Join a Staff-Led merc faction to gain sparks for collecting bounties and doing contracts
What can I use them for?
- You can Purchase houses from Players
- Pay other players with them!
- Buy from Lawson(Black-Market Trader)
- Paying for Services

FAQ
I'll be answering some questions that I see that are commonly asked.
Q: Can you play Co-op and not have to play the Public Server
A: Yes you can play Co-op with up to 10 friends
Q:Do I have to pay to play Co-op?
A: No.
Q: Can I use mods with Co-op?
A: Yep, But all players have to be using the same mods and same versions though.
Q: Can I play locally with someone on the same network?
A: Yes.
Q: Is there Quest sync?
A: No
Q: Is Progress Shared?
A: No, all progress is tied to your save.
Q: What Happens if I die? does my friend die too?
A: You will go back to your most recent save. Your friends progress will remain untouched.
Q: Why is there NPC's that are transparent
A: The Ghosts are someone else NPC's
Q: Can I Turn off the Ghosts?
A: No.
|
Q: Am I able interact with the other persons NPC?
A: You're still able to harm the NPC but you're unable to talk to them.
Q: Can I use mods on the server?
A:No, Only Retextures, Replacers, etc. Anything with .Esp/.Esm & .dll Will not work. This is because of the server whitelist which will block anything non-whitelisted by the server, I.e Johnny Guitar & scripting mods will not work and other mods
Q:Do I need to be in VC?
A:No, It hasn't been the case in ages.
Q: Can I Play the story on the Public server?
A: Yes.
Q: Am I able to access the DLCs?
A: All DLCs except for Courier's Stash is available
Q:Do I need the DLC's?
A: Yes you need All DLC's except Courier's stash
Q: Can I Turn off PVP?
A: No.
Q: Where is Safe to be?
A: Goodsprings is the natural Player hub and has a safezone so you're unable to be harmed.
Q:Will this affect my game when I'm not playing NVMP?
A:No, NVMP should never affect your game.
Q: Why isn't there quest sync?
A: The Mod itself is a framework, not meant to be a Skyrim Together sort of mod,
Q: Do we need to be in the NVMP Discord to play the mod?
A: No, But to join the public server you need to be in the discord
Q: Is there a way to not have to sign-in to Epic Games?
A:Yes. there is a offline Mode that allows for Co-op but all Players must be in Offline and you can't access the Public Server.
Q: Why Do we need to sign into Epic Games?
(Answer from Developer)
* Epic Games gives us considerably great Anti-Cheat
* Epic Games gives us an SDK that allows for better networking in the future
* Discord linkage means we can hold everyone accountable within the Discord, and our bans in Discord mirror directly to the RADD server
* The linkage only ever has to be done once, so it's just a small hurdle one time
As of version 9.0, Epic games is no longer used

Incompatible Mods/Software
What do you mean Incompatible software?
NVMP uses its own custom UI and some software's have a direct conflict with the GUI
These are the ones I know that cause conflict:
- Overwolf
- Msi Afterburner
- RivaTuner
Incompatible Mods
Some mods do cause conflict due to editing game files or overwriting the NVMP UI
These are:
- Reshade
- Enb's
- Heap Replacer
- Simple Death
DXVK & D3d9 are compatible now
